Dark turquoise in print

It sits in a comfortable part of the gamut and reproduces reliably on press. The cmyk build is 75, 2, 0, 20.

The same color needs a different cmyk build depending on the paper. Here is #32c6cb on both.

Coated stockgloss or silk, C
75 2 0 20
Ink sits on the surface, so colors stay bright and close to screen.
Uncoated stocknatural or matte, U
73 6 4 26
The stock absorbs ink and gains dot, so it needs a heavier build and reads a touch softer.

This color converts to cmyk comfortably and should hold on press.

Dark turquoise and accessibility

Contrast ratios for #32c6cb against black and white text, measured to the WCAG standard.

Textwhite text on this color
2.08:1
AA fail · AA large fail · AAA fail
Textblack text on this color
10.08:1
AA pass · AA large pass · AAA pass

Use black text on this color for readable body copy. To test #32c6cb against any other color, not just black and white, run the pair through our contrast checker for a live WCAG reading.

How we calculate these values

Every value on this page for #32c6cb is computed, not guessed. The rgb, hsl, hsv, cie-lab and xyz values follow the standard conversions from the sRGB color space. Two cmyk builds are shown because coated and uncoated papers behave differently, uncoated soaks up ink and needs more of it to hit the same target. The Pantone value is the closest reference by perceptual color distance and should be treated as a starting point, not a guaranteed match.
